Facial-Feedback Hypothesis
The idea that sensory feedback from our facial expressions can affect our mood and emotions, suggesting that smiling can make us feel happier.
Positive Feelings
encompass emotions and sentiments that are uplifting, joyous, or gratifying, contributing to an overall sense of well-being.
Facial Expressions
Visual cues expressed by the muscles in the face conveying emotions, social information, or reactions to stimuli.
Paul Ekman
A psychologist who is best known for his work on the facial expressions of emotion and their relation to our feelings.
